当你遇到 nvm 安装后 node 和npm 无法使用的问题时,可以按照以下步骤进行排查和解决: 1. 确认 nvm 是否正确安装并设置了环境变量 首先,确认 nvm 是否已正确安装在你的系统上。你可以通过在命令行中输入以下命令来检查 nvm 的版本: bash nvm --version 如果命令返回了 nvm 的版本号,如 0.39.1,则说明 nvm ...
2、下载后解压在目标文件夹中,我这里是H:\application\nvm 3、然后执行 nvm-setup.exe,按顺序安装到自己的目标目录 4、然后修改nvm目录下的settings.txt,如下:H:\application\nvm\nvm,这一步主要是将npm镜像改为淘宝的镜像,可以提高下载速度 root:nvm.exe路径 path:切换node版本时,node快捷方式用的路径 arch:64...
1、卸载node(如果电脑上没有安装node略过即可) 在控制面板找到node.js卸载 并将c盘的node文件等全部删除 最后打开高级设置,找到高级系统设置将配置的node字段全部删除 2、nvm安装 官网下载 nvm 包 https://github.com/coreybutler/nvm-wi
1 )更改node_global和node_cache文件夹的权限,配置全局环境变量,仍未解决。 2)思考是不是node之前配置或版本的问题,索性直接开始nvm的下载安装和全局环境配置,解决所有问题 3)在下载nvm前node一定要卸载干净 报错内容: npm ERR! errno: -4048 npm ERR! code:'EPERM npm ERR! syscall: 'rename! npm ERR! The...
下载nvm-setup.zip,一路安装即可 nvm安装成功之后如果出现node不是内部/外部命令...解决方法 1、找到自己nvm安装位置:C:\Users\lenovo\AppData\Roaming\nvm(我自己的) 2、在nvm文件夹下创建一个nodejs空文件夹:C:\Users\lenovo\AppData\Roaming\nvm\nodejs ...
node -v ``` 通过以上步骤操作,我们可以解决"nvm安装nodejs找不到node命令失效"的问题,确保项目可以正常运行。 总结一下,要解决nvm安装nodejs后找不到node命令失效的问题,首先通过nvm安装nodejs,然后配置nvm环境变量,最后检查node命令是否可以正常使用即可。
现象 需要安装node版本18.20.5 image.png 安装成功,也切换了。但是在使用npm命令时,报错。查看npm 版本。 image.png 解决办法 node版本下载地址:https://nodejs.org/download/release/ 下载对应的版本,放入到nvm文件中 image.png 查看npm版本 image.png
Win11下安装NVM时如果将nodejs的目录设置在C盘下,可能会出现因系统权限问题无法向C盘写入文件从而导致NVM切换nodejs失败的问题。此时即便通过nvm设置了nodejs版本也无法使用。 解决方法是把NVM的nodejs目录移至不需要管理员权限的地方,比如./Documents,即可解决问题。
由于有一个项目需要在10版本的node环境下运行,于是安装了nvm来管理node版本。可nvm安装后无法使用npm的命令。 网上众说纷纭,还有很多复制过来,一个下午的沙里淘金也没找到问题所在。自己动手,丰衣足食,我打开nvm的安装路径,确实10.8.0的node版本下没有npm的相关文件。 去node官网查看了过往版本对应的npm版本号,10.8...